I noticed on the ship cards, the disruptors hit on 1-6 at range 1. On the master weapon chart and in the (Rev 6) rule book, they hit on a 1-5.
Which chart is correct? |

Disruptors hit on a 1-5 at range 1 (and range 2).
Disruptors hit on a 1-6 at range 0. _________________

Actaully, it was from federation commander [dot] com and you found it in the Commanders Circle resources section.
That D5 was one of the hybrid cards for both SFB and Fed Comm.
If you play Star Fleet Battles, then you use the entire sheet. If you want to use it for Federation Commander, then you only use the right half of the sheet.
That lay-out is ADBs way of getting more product into each Captain's Log.
Rather than use a page for the SFB version and another page forhte FC version, they used the hybrid format.
If you're using the D5 for Federaiton Commander, then use the weapon charts that come with that game system and all will be well. _________________ Commander, Battlegroup Murfreesboro

djdood wrote: | Yeah. Didn't the FedCom charts roll in all the SFB rules crunch of UIMs, and DERFACS, and TOOMANYREFITS? |
Actually, they did the reverse, and left them all out. The photon and disruptor charts are bare bones without any of those systems.
Now, it is the case that the ships themselves are fully refitted*. So, the Klingon D7 in FC is the D7K in SFB.
[*] OK, not completely. All drone racks are "Type-A" or "Type-G", in spite of any Y175 refits. Obviously, there is no UIM refit. Things like that. But, ignoring these minor exceptions, the ships are fully refitted. _________________
